    I think its just a case of differientiating what the service required and what is being offered are.

    Considering DP is an Internet Marketing Forum, alot of the writing required isnt even intended for human enjoyment for the buyer(rightly or wrongly).

    In DP, the writing quality offered is a strange mix...ranging from writers that take time to research and attempt to write articles that can be enjoyed, writers with no formal writing training/experience whose first language may not even be English (or language required) and actually have no idea whether the article he is offering is actually any good for human eyes, so called writers that offer spun articles, article rewriters.

    Any sensible buyer seeking quality content from this environment will either be very optimistic, limited in resources to find writers or basically not looking for quality stuff.

    near everyone's really pessimistic / overly realistic with article writing market right now; $0.015/word should be seen by buyers as a standard rate for an average native speaking service that does not involve extensive research. I think some buyers have not experienced good quality content and expect the mediocre content as the same given by everyone. Unfortunately there's not a lot of info on how to learn to combine Creative Writing and SEO optimization correctly that can be applied to any niche. A competent web article writer will know a good amount of how to write for SEO optimization, ability to write good quality entertaining articles, copyscape checking, organic keyword placements etc.

    What I mean is just because you're a great creative writer doesn't necessarily make you an excellent web article writer; viewers need a fast dose of content or they will close your site; search engine rankings rely on several factors that most creative writers don't know of.

    But for now the market follows the general skill of the freelance writer which is not very good (including me) $0.01/word standard is starting to take an upturn I've noticed though; but $0.02 or $0.03 per word for bulk orders of say 500 word articles is rare.

    Another major issue that I have come up with is the issue of native writers. I will quote an incident. I had found a client who was willing to pay me $1.5 per 100 words. Our first deal of 10 articles had gone well and he was pretty satisfied with the work. He ordered another set and while I was working on the second set, he saw it in my DP profile that I hail from India. I was asked to write the same content for a price of 70c per 100 words. I know that there are numerous Indians who think that article writing is just another make-quick-bucks scheme and provide garbage to the market. However, not all of them are same.
